The Cheyenne YMCA and more than 30 community exhibitors invite you to Safe Kids Day from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. on Saturday, May 3, 2014 at the Cheyenne YMCA (located at 1426 E. Lincolnway). This will be any parent's go-to source for safety information in the Capitol City.

Safe Kids Day coordinator Victoria Ingerle has organized all of the information in many different ways to gather information and resources to help prevent your child from accidents, including car seats, lakes and streams, domestic life, ranch life, and much, much more.

Safe Kids Day has partnered with many organizations, including the Cheyenne Regional Medical Center, Cheyenne Police Department, and Laramie Country Fire District #2 to help inform and instruct about child safety. There will be light snacks for all participants while supplies last.
